What Is Neurodiversity? A Quick Primer

Neurodiversity is the idea that neurological differences—like autism, ADHD, dyslexia, and more—are natural variations of the human brain, not deficits. Coined by sociologist Judy Singer, this paradigm shift views these traits as part of humanity's rich tapestry. Recent research from leading health organizations highlights that up to 15-20% of the population is neurodivergent, fueling innovations in tech, arts, and science.

Why does this matter? Traditional "one-size-fits-all" approaches stifle potential. By embracing neurodiversity, we unlock strengths: hyper-focus for deep problem-solving, pattern recognition for groundbreaking discoveries, and empathy-driven insights for better teamwork. Real-World Heroes: Neurodiversity in Action

History brims with neurodivergent icons. Albert Einstein, likely autistic, revolutionized physics with his singular focus. Temple Grandin, autistic advocate, transformed livestock industries through empathetic designs. Today, ADHD trailblazers like Simone Biles dominate sports with boundless energy, while dyslexic visionaries helm Fortune 500 companies.

Recent corporate shifts amplify this. Programs like IBM's Autism Hiring Initiative have placed hundreds in roles matching their strengths, yielding patents and profits. A study by Deloitte confirms neurodiverse hires boost ROI. These stories prove: celebrate neurodiversity every day, and brilliance emerges.

Overcoming Barriers: Making Celebration Practical

Sure, hurdles exist: sensory overload, misunderstanding, access gaps. Yet, daily actions bridge them. Start small:

  1. Educate Yourself: Read resources from Autism Speaks or CDC.
  2. Adapt Environments: Flexible workspaces reduce ADHD distractions; quiet zones aid autistic focus.
  3. Foster Inclusion: Use person-first language, celebrate "superpowers" like intense loyalty or creativity.
  4. Daily Rituals: Share neurodiversity facts at meetings, host "strength spotlights" in schools. 🏆
